BBC Sport pundit Don Hutchison has urged Liverpool to sign German striker Timo Werner or Portuguese winger Goncalo Guedes this summer.

The Reds just triumphed in the Champions League final over Tottenham Hotspur last Saturday. However, they will be focused on winning the Premier League next term.

Hutchison has a way for them to do that: “I tell you the one that I would go for: Timo Werner at RB Leipzig,” he told BBC Radio 5 Live. “It’s only a matter of time before Bayern [Munich] probably try and buy him. He’s the right age, 23.

“There’s another one: Goncalo Guedes at Valencia, who is too good for them – I could see him in a Liverpool shirt. Because when I look at [Sadio] Mane, [Roberto] Firmino and [Mohamed] Salah, they have played so much football, in terms of two years, constant football. It’s inevitable that one of those three is either going to lose form or get injured.

“If Liverpool are going to go and try and overtake Manchester City next season, they’ve got to have guys that are ready to step into that first team – like Timo Werner, like Goncalo Guedes.”
